Getting to Know Your 14-Cup Cuisinart Food Processor

Before you start using your food processor, it’s essential to familiarize yourself with its components. Below are key parts of the appliance:

Main Parts of the Food Processor

1. Bowl: The large 14-cup bowl is made of durable plastic and designed for easy pouring and cleaning.

2. Lid: The lid includes a feed tube that allows you to add ingredients while the processor is running.

3. Pusher: This ensures safety while feeding larger items into the bowl.

4. Blades and Discs: These include a stainless steel chopping/mixing blade, a slicing disc, and a shredding disc, which are essential for various food preparations.

5. Base: The base houses the powerful motor that drives the blades and serves as the equipment’s foundation.

Setting Up Your Food Processor

Setting up your Cuisinart food processor is a straightforward process. Follow these steps to get started:

Step 1: Assemble the Components

  • Begin by placing the base on a flat, stable surface.
  • Attach the bowl by aligning it with the base. You may hear a click when it is securely in place.
  • Place the blade or disc of your choice into the bowl, ensuring it is locked in place.

Step 2: Secure the Lid

  • Position the lid over the bowl and lock it into place. Ensure the feed tube aligns correctly with the bowl.

Step 3: Plug In and Test Power

  • Plug the unit into a power outlet. Press the on-button to ensure that the food processor is functioning correctly.

Cleaning Your Food Processor

To maintain the longevity of your Cuisinart food processor, proper cleaning is essential. Here’s how to do it:

After Each Use

  1. Unplug the appliance before cleaning.
  2. Disassemble the parts. Remove the bowl, blade, and lid.
  3. Rinse the parts under warm water to prevent food from hardening.
  4. Use a sponge and a mild detergent to clean each component.
  5. Dry everything thoroughly before reassembling.

Deep Cleaning a Few Times a Month

  1. Use a soft brush or a toothpick to remove any stuck food particles from hard-to-reach areas.
  2. For the stainless steel parts, a mixture of vinegar and water can help remove stains and maintain shine.

1. Homemade Hummus

Ingredients:

  • 1 can of chickpeas (drained and rinsed)
  • 1/4 cup tahini
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 2 cloves garlic
  • Salt to taste

Instructions:

  1. Place all ingredients in the food processor bowl.
  2. Blend until smooth, scraping down the sides as necessary.
  3. Add water as needed to reach your desired consistency.

What safety features does the Cuisinart 14-Cup Food Processor have?

The Cuisinart 14-Cup Food Processor is designed with several safety features to ensure a secure cooking experience. One of the primary safety elements is the bowl’s secure locking mechanism, which prevents the machine from operating unless the bowl and lid are properly positioned. This reduces the risk of accidents during operation.

Additionally, the food processor is equipped with a safety stop feature that automatically switches the motor off if the bowl is removed during processing. This ensures that users won’t inadvertently expose the blades while the machine is still running, contributing to overall safety while cooking and preparing food.
